Who drummed for CSNY?

Dallas Taylor was the drummer with Crosby, Stills, Nash & Young. He played at Woodstock and appeared on seven top-selling albums. After his music career ended he became an addiction counselor specializing in interventions and in reuniting alcoholics and addicts with their families.

Why was Dallas Taylor fired from CSNY?

Taylor’s drinking and drug use had become dangerous and disruptive, and he was tossed from the band. He continued on as a session drummer — he played with Van Morrison and Paul Butterfield, among others — and he was a member of Mr. Stills’s own band, Manassas.

Are Underoath still Christians?

Underoath no longer identify as a Christian band: “One of the best things we ever did” After nearly 20 years of identifying as a Christian band, Underoath ditched the label on their newest album, Erase Me. The change left some of their fanbase confused about the new direction and even angered.
